If your room lacks a focal characteristic, you can add one by painting one wall in a contrasting color. If only one wall is deep pink or bright green whereas the remainder of the room is white or beige, the vivid colour will naturally draw the attention.

By taping off sections of wall and portray between the taped strains, you can create horizontal or vertical stripes. The easiest way to do this is to color colored stripes on a white wall. You can also paint stripes of 1 color, let it dry, after which paint the areas in between a contrasting shade. Instead of wallpapering a complete room, you can use paint on many of the partitions and paper in a small area you need to highlight. One roll of paper is more than sufficient to cover a small alcove or the back of a constructed-in bookcase.
Just as base molding creates a transition between the partitions and flooring, crown molding highlights the joint between walls and ceiling. Crown molding is available in a wide variety of sizes and styles to go together with conventional, rustic, or modern properties.

In the Nineteen Forties and ’50s, midcentury-modern design, with its clear strains, heat woods, and daring upholstery hues (usually in woolly, menswear-inspired textures), changed the best way homes appeared. Suddenly, less was more, and decorating a home was about finding a design where form served perform—a philosophy that continues to inspire designers to this day. An interior designer should have a plan for staying inside your price range, which incorporates full transparency of costs and suppleness when choosing materials and furnishings. Depending on the project, an interior designer could charge an hourly price, a flat payment or a proportion of the project’s complete cost.
